STORY; Cupid and Psyche
alexdok [17]

Hello. There are many different texts that tell the story of Cupid and Psyche and as you have not specified which of these texts the question refers to, it will not be possible to present textual quotes, but I hope the answer below can help you.

As you may already know, the story of Cupid and Psyche shows how cupid, when trying to make Psyche fall in love with a monster, sticks with his own arrow, falling in love with Psyche. Cupid then takes Psyche as his wife, but he doesn't want her to find out who he is and for that reason forbids her to look at him. She obeys, however, her sisters influence her to look at him and manage to convince her to disobey him. This disobedience causes Cupid to leave and Psyche must fulfill a series of extremely difficult tasks to bring him back.

In this story we can find examples of suspense in the moment Cupid falls in love with Psyche and the moment he leaves. This suspense occurs because the reader does not know what is going to happen and is apprehensive about the next events in history. We can also find humor in the moment when Cupid sticks with his own arrow, because this is a situation that shows him as clumsy. This humor can also be seen when he falls in love because he is confused, since he never felt that feeling.
